The Technical Breakdown

To get a bit more technical, the x wirclxlog parameter is typically appended to a YouTube URL as part of a query string. If you're familiar with URLs, you'll know that a query string starts with a question mark (?) and contains key-value pairs separated by ampersands (&). For example, a URL might look something like this: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=dQw4w9WgXcQ&x=wirclxlog. In this case, x is the key, and wirclxlog is the value.
